Upgraded Ramen

There’s nothing like a bowl of ramen after a long day, but this version takes it up a notch. Creamy, spicy, and full of cheese, this Spicy Cheesy Ramen is the ultimate comfort meal that comes together in minutes. Whether you’re pulling an all-nighter or craving something indulgent, this quick recipe will hit the spot every time.

How To Make Spicy Cheesy Ramen

Start by boiling your ramen until just cooked; you want it to be soft but still bouncy. In a separate pan, melt some butter and sauté minced garlic until it’s golden and aromatic. Add chili flakes, gochujang (or your favorite hot sauce), and the ramen seasoning packet. Stir in a little milk to create a creamy base, then add your choice of cheese and let it melt into a smooth, cheesy sauce. Toss in the noodles and mix until every strand is perfectly coated in the rich, cheesy goodness.


This ramen is easy to make, but still indulgent, perfect for nights when you want something quick and comforting. Feel free to play around with the flavors: add vegetables for freshness, an egg for extra creaminess, or even top it with green onions or sesame seeds for some extra depth.

Recipe

Ingredients

  1. 1 pack instant ramen (any flavor)

  2. 1 tablespoon butter

  3. 1 tablespoon minced garlic

  4. 1 teaspoon chili flakes (adjust to taste)

  5. 1 tablespoon gochujang or your favorite hot sauce

  6. ¼ cup milk

  7. 1–2 slices cheese (American, cheddar, or mozzarella work best)

Instructions

  1. Boil the ramen noodles until just cooked; drain and set aside

  2. In a pan, melt butter over medium heat

  3. Add minced garlic and sauté until golden and aromatic

  4. Stir in chili flakes, gochujang or hot sauce, and the ramen flavor packet

  5. Pour in the milk and stir to create a creamy sauce

  6. Add the cheese and let it melt completely, then stir until smooth

  7. Toss in the cooked noodles and coat them evenly with the sauce

Poha

Busy mornings don’t have to mean boring breakfasts. Vegetable Poha, an Indian breakfast dish, is a quick and flavorful dish. It is light, satisfying, and still has that comforting, home-cooked feel, perfect for when you feel homesick.

How To Make Poha

Start by rinsing the poha under cold water and letting it sit for a few minutes to soften. In a pan, warm a little oil and add mustard seeds until they begin to pop, then toss in the rest of your aromatics: onions and curry leaves, cooking until fragrant and slightly tender. Stir in turmeric, salt, and a pinch of sugar if you want to add a hint of sweetness. Gently fold in the softened poha and let it cook through, and soak up all the flavors. Finish with a squeeze of lemon juice and a sprinkle of fresh coriander for brightness.


This dish is light yet filling, perfect for busy mornings or as a quick snack. You can prepare it ahead of time and store it in the fridge, and reheat it in the microwave before eating. Feel free to customize it by adding in diced potatoes, peanuts, seasonal vegetables, or even a little chilli for extra spice.

Recipe

Ingredients (Makes 1-2 servings)

  1. 1 cup poha (flattened rice)

  2. 1 onion, finely chopped

  3. ½ tsp mustard seeds

  4. ¼ tsp turmeric powder

  5. 1 tbsp oil

  6. 1 tsp lemon juice

  7. Salt to taste

  8. Fresh coriander/cilantro (garnish)

  9. 5–6 curry leaves (optional)

  10. ½ tsp sugar (optional)

Instructions

  1. Place the flattened rice in a sieve, rinse under cold water, and let it sit for 5 minutes to soften

  2. Finely chop onions

  3. In a hot pan, add oil and mustard seeds, and heat them until they pop

  4. Toss in the chopped onion and curry leaves, and sauté until the onions turn soft

  5. Stir in the spices: turmeric, salt, and sugar, and mix well

  6. Gently fold in the softened poha and cook for 2–3 minutes

  7. Take it off the heat and garnish with lemon juice and coriander

Breakfast Burritos

Mornings can be hectic, but that doesn’t mean you have to skip breakfast! These breakfast burritos are the perfect solution for busy days -- make them fresh in the morning or prep them before for a quick, satisfying start to your day. Just pop one in the microwave for 30 seconds, and you're out the door with a satisfying start to your day!

How To Make The Burrito

Start by placing frozen diced potatoes with onion and pepper in a microwave-safe bowl, tossing them with a little oil, salt, and pepper. Cover the bowl with plastic wrap, poke a small hole for ventilation, and microwave until the potatoes are tender, stirring halfway through. Meanwhile, whisk eggs with a splash of milk, salt, and pepper in another microwave-safe bowl. Microwave in short intervals, stirring in between, until the eggs are fully cooked and fluffy.


To assemble, lay out tortillas and layer the eggs, cooked potatoes, shredded cheese, and salsa down the center. For extra flavor, add sliced avocado, hot sauce, or any preferred toppings. Wrap the burrito by folding up the bottom, then folding in the sides, and rolling it tightly to seal.


These burritos can be enjoyed immediately or stored for later—wrap them up and refrigerate or freeze them for a quick meal anytime. To reheat, simply microwave until warm. Feel free to customize the ingredients to suit your taste—swap potatoes for beans, cheddar for pepper jack, or salsa for guacamole.

Recipe

Ingredients (Makes 2 burritos)

  1. ¾ cup of frozen diced potatoes, onions and peppers

  2. 1 tbsp canola oil or butter

  3. 4 eggs

  4. 2 tbsp milk

  5. ¼ tsp salt

  6. ¼ tsp ground black pepper

  7. ½ cup shredded cheese (cheddar, pepper jack, or your choice)

  8. ¼ cup salsa (or diced tomatoes)

  9. ½ avocado, sliced

  10. 2 large tortillas

Instructions

  1. Place frozen diced potatoes in a microwave-safe bowl

  2. Add oil, salt, and pepper, then toss to coat

  3. Cover the bowl with plastic wrap and poke a small hole in the center

  4. Microwave on high until the potatoes are tender, stirring halfway through

  5. Whisk eggs with a splash of milk, salt, and pepper in another microwave-safe bowl

  6. Microwave the eggs in 30-second intervals, stirring in between, until fully cooked and fluffy

  7. Lay tortillas flat and evenly distribute the eggs, cooked potatoes, shredded cheese, and salsa down the center

  8. Add any extra toppings like avocado or hot sauce if desired

  9. Fold up the bottom of the tortilla, then fold in the sides, and roll tightly to seal

  10. Enjoy immediately or wrap and store in the fridge or freeze
